Evo 4 crank no start

Hey guys. I've got an Evo 4 that recently started giving a crank no start issue. However, if you keep cranking it will eventually start. Switched out and number of parts (maf, ignition switch, relays, cam sensor...) admittedly some of which were not new parts. Changed the fuel pump but still having the same issue(new). I am by no means a mechanic but I just want to know if this sounds familiar and any possible remedies. Lastly, when we do get it to start via continuous crank there seems to be a short in the harness which is very difficult to replicate. Pls help

Hey bro. Got the car back last night. Through a bunch of trial and error we realized The issue seemed to have been a combination of faulty ECU and cam sensor. Apparently the car would not rev past 5500 which I didnt know as I drove it very gingerly when I did get it to start. So we replaced both and so far it's been starting without any issues.
